This textbook has been designed to meet the needs of B.Sc. Third Semester students of Botany for Patna University and other Universities in Bihar under the recommended National Education Policy 2020. It comprehensively covers the theoretical and practical aspect of the papers, namely, 'MJC 3: Mycology and Phytopathology' and 'MJC 4: Archegoniate'. The theory part of Mycology and Phytopathology discusses the thallus organization, nutrition, economic importance and Iife cycle of various fungi. It also discusses the scope and importance of plant pathology. Archegoniate (Paper 4) discusses the morphology, diversity and evolution of bryophytes, pteridophytes and gymnosperms.

Relevant experiments corresponding to the theoretical topics and examples have been presented systematically to help students achieve sound conceptual understanding and learn the experimental procedures.

  1. Well-labelled diagrams relevant to the topics have been provided for easy understanding of the concepts
  2. Engaging chapter-end exercises have been provided for practice
  3. Collection of experiments to stimulate interest and aid in learning and memorising the practical aspect of the subject
